Over the past 28 years, there have been 38 property sales recorded in the TF4 3UR postcode area. The highest sale price reached £180,000, while the most recent sale was a property sold in March 2024 for £147,000.
The estimated average property value in TF4 3UR currently stands at £210,064, which is roughly in line with the city average (within ±8%), suggesting property prices reflect broader market trends.
In terms of size, the average price per square metre is approximately £3,342.
Property prices in TF4 3UR have risen by 4.3% over the past year , with a total increase of 36.2% over the past five years, and a long-term rise of 61.6% over the past decade.
100% of recorded transactions in the area were for terraced properties.
Housing in TF4 3UR is mixed, with 50% of homes being owner-occupied, indicating a diverse residential makeup.
